Barca B vs Córdoba: what time does Rafa Márquez’s team play and where to watch the First Leg Final for Promotion

Rafael Marquez He will have one of the most important missions in his career as a coach. The former Mexican footballer has managed to Barca Athleticsubsidiary of FC Barcelonareach the Final of the First Federation of Spain. Rafa Marquez will be in charge in the match against Cordovain which they would seek promotion to the LaLiga Second Division.

Where will Final Id Barca B vs Córdoba play?

The first match of two to be played in this final will take place in the Johan Cruyff Stadium. The venue located in Barcelona, ​​Spain and which was inaugurated on August 27, 2019, has the capacity to accommodate around 6 thousand people in its stands.

Multiple reports have announced that the tickets to witness this duel of affiliates of The Spanish League They have been completely sold out, so a packed stadium is expected.

How does Rafa Márquez’s Barca B get to the Final vs Córdoba?

He Boat B will reach the Final for Promotion against Cordova after having won their last three games. Those commanded by Rafa Marquez they imposed themselves on UD Ibiza with scores of 2 goals to 1 and 5 goals to 3; and previously defeated Celtic B 2-1.

It was announced that Rafael Márquez would continue to command the Barcelona subsidiary if they manage to be promoted.
